Monteith Township is located almost due east from Parry Sound, in the south center of the district. Highway 518 runs east and west. To the west is parry Sound area and to the east is Sprucedale and its eastern end 518 ends at Highway 11 in Emsdale Ontario.

Detailed Mineral List:

β“˜ Allanite-(Ce)
Formula: {CaCe}{Al2Fe2+}(Si2O7)(SiO4)O(OH)
Reference: Traill, R. J., 1970, A Catalogue of Canadian Minerals, Paper 69-45
β“˜ 'Allanite Group'
Formula: {A12+REE3+}{M13+M23+M32+}(Si2O7)(SiO4)O(OH)
Reference: Hugh S. Spence (1930) Pegmatite minerals of Ontario and Quebec. American Mineralogist 15:430-450
β“˜ Almandine
Formula: Fe2+3Al2(SiO4)3
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 'Biotite'
Formula: K(Fe2+/Mg)2(Al/Fe3+/Mg/Ti)([Si/Al/Fe]2Si2O10)(OH/F)2 or Simplified: K(Mg,Fe)3AlSi3O10(OH)2
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 Calcite
Formula: CaCO3
Reference: Hewitt D.F. (1967) Geology and Mineral Deposits of the Parry Sound-Huntsville Area, Ontario Department of Mines, Annual Report R052, p.9.
β“˜ Chalcopyrite
Formula: CuFeS2
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 'Feldspar Group'
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 'Hornblende'
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 Magnetite
Formula: Fe2+Fe3+2O4
Reference: Rose, E.R. (1960) Rare Earths of the Grenville Sub-Province, Ontario and Quebec. Geological Survey of Canada Paper 59-10, p.23
β“˜ Microcline
Formula: K(AlSi3O8)
Reference: Traill, R. J., 1970, A Catalogue of Canadian Minerals, Paper 69-45
β“˜ 'Plagioclase'
Formula: (Na,Ca)[(Si,Al)AlSi2]O8
Reference: Rose, E.R. (1960) Rare Earths of the Grenville Sub-Province, Ontario and Quebec. Geological Survey of Canada Paper 59-10, p.23
β“˜ Pyrite
Formula: FeS2
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 Pyrrhotite
Formula: Fe1-xS
Reference: Ontario Geological Survey, Fifty-First Annual Report Of The
β“˜ Quartz
Formula: SiO2
Reference: Traill, R. J., 1970, A Catalogue of Canadian Minerals, Paper 69-45
